Evaluation and/or research that has used this measure Parental sense of competence was assessed with the Parenting Sense of Competence Scale (PSOC) (Ohan et al., 2000). The PSOC consists of 17-items and is designed for parents with children aged birth to 17. Parents rate each item on a 6-point scale (1 = strongly disagree to 6 = strongly agree). Evaluation and/or research that has used this measureParental Sense of Competence scale (PSOC) was used to assess parental competence. It is a well-validated, extensively used, questionnaire developed to assess parents’ perception of their parental skills (Rogers & Matthews, Citation 2004). The items are rated on a 6-point scale (from 1 = strongly agree to 6 = strongly disagree).

Wallston and Wandersman in 1978. The PSOC is a 17 item scale, with 2 subscales. Each item is rated on a 6 point Likert scale anchored by 1 = “Strongly Disagree” and 6 = “Strongly Agree”.
